Abstract

PURPOSE:To easily display a color title in an SECAM system color video camera by gating color difference signals with character pulses and altering only a character part. CONSTITUTION:Color difference signals (Y-R and B-Y) applied to input terminals 1 and 2 and character pulses 3 are applied to gates 4 and 5, whose outputs are supplied to mixing circuits 10 and 11. Color difference pulse circuits 8 and 9, on the other hand, convert the character pulses into color difference pulses having an amplitude of desired color on the basis of a color selection input, and the outputs are supplied to the mixing circuit 10 and 11 respectively. The outputs of those circuits 10 and 11 are supplied to a color difference sequencing circuit 12 and FM-modulated by an FM-modulating circuit 13, whose output is mixed by a mixing circuit 15 with a luminance signal to obtain a SECAM color signal.

DETAILED DESCRIPTION OF THE INVENTION FIELD OF INDUSTRIAL APPLICATION The present invention relates to a SECAM color video camera.

Conventional configuration and its problems Conventional NTSC color video cameras have adopted a color title display, but in the case of the SECAM system, which is different from the amplitude modulation method like the NTSC method, it uses an FM modulation method. It is not possible to display color titles using the NTSC method.

Structure of the Invention In order to achieve the above object, the present invention gates a color difference signal with a character pulse, and then minxes the color difference signal with a color signal made from a color selection input to generate Y-R, B.
- Y desired color difference signals are obtained, and based on the desired color difference signals, color difference sequential signals are created and FM modulated.
